Laser cleaning has emerged as a reliable method for eliminating contaminants from industrial surfaces. Employing the energy of highly focused laser beams, this process can effectively ablate a wide range of materials, including scale, without damaging the underlying substrate.
The advantages of laser cleaning in industrial applications are significant. It offers a abrasion-free cleaning solution, eliminating the risk of surface defects. Laser cleaning also provides highaccuracy and can reach hard-to-reach areas. Additionally, it is an environmentally friendly click here process, as it generates minimal waste.

Advanced Laser Rust Removal
Laser rust removal offers a cutting-edge approach to removing corrosion from various substrates. Utilizing a precise beam of laser energy, this method effectively vaporizes the rust without affecting the underlying structure. Precision laser rust removal provides a non-invasive solution for restoring assets while minimizing secondary damage.
Advanced Laser Cleaning Technology
Laser cleaning technology has revolutionized the industry with its touchless approach to removing contaminants from various surfaces. This efficient technique utilizes highly focused laser beams to dislodge unwanted matter, leaving behind a pristine finish. Compared to old cleaning methods, laser cleaning offers enhanced precision, speed, and reduced damage to the underlying material.
The versatility of laser cleaning makes it suitable for a wide range of applications, including manufacturing processes, historical artifact restoration, and aviation systems. Its capability to target on specific contaminants while leaving surrounding areas intact further enhances its benefits.
